Vistamar School Salary

As of May 2026, the average hourly salary for employees at Vistamar School in the United States is $49. This translates to an approximate annual wage of $101,651. Salaries at Vistamar School typically range from $43 to $56 hourly,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Vistamar School
Vistamar is a college-preparatory school for grades 9-12 committed to the idea that there's a better way to do high school. We build independent thinkers with diverse viewpoints who are better prepared for college and the world beyond. What Is the Cost of Living Near Los Angeles?

Understanding the cost of living near Los Angeles is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Vistamar School.
Los Angeles' Cost of Living Index is approximately 173.3 (73.3% more expensive than US average; 23.9% more than CA average). Driven by extremely expensive housing, high transportation costs, and above-average goods/services. When planning your budget based on a salary from Vistamar School,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$2,500 - $3,800+ A significant portion of Vistamar School sal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$150 - $250 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$100 (Metro TAP card varies)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$450 - $700 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$500 - $1,000+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$350 - $700+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$4,050 - $6,450+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
